Transaction 75633a3c69b2cba248d8b7af67ec9611d44d5f0954a4dd272ba9f5015fed2a7b

2 Input
2 Outputs
  • 75633a3c69b2cba248d8b7af67ec9611d44d5f0954a4dd272ba9f5015fed2a7b:0
  • value  100000000000
    address  mox8cRwV7D1nd6dSFGMK8bsh5D4D8o3giS
  • 75633a3c69b2cba248d8b7af67ec9611d44d5f0954a4dd272ba9f5015fed2a7b:1
  • value  31416733
    address  mkW2MYgLe9SbrZv8mzc6Xc5RALoCfr9t9r